Output ef0d1eef6db03fadcff9b46417606923ebea1892f0fd26f409da6ac111e2470a:21

value
25050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6031b0d06ce2f1920d4461d69387596bebc16d1 OP_EQUAL
address
3Q7osX6BiTYk3yuusyESmZiZZ1PuukFsF3
transaction
ef0d1eef6db03fadcff9b46417606923ebea1892f0fd26f409da6ac111e2470a
confirmations
311711
spent
true